University of Horticultural Science was founded on November 22, 2008, by the State Government of Karnataka and is located in Navanagar, Bagalkot, Karnataka.

University of Horticulture Sciences offers B.Sc, M.Sc and Ph.D. program in 9 specializations to the aspirants.

  • Mode of application is both online and offline. The application process is same for each course.
  • Applicants who have passed 10+2 or its equivalent from a recognized Board are considered eligible for admission to BSc course.
  • Candidates who hold a Bachelor’s degree from a recognized university and have qualified the entrance test conducted across the Farm Universities of Karnataka are eligible for admission to M.Sc course.
  • Applicants who have a Master’s degree in Horticulture or its equivalent from a recognized university are eligible for admission to the Ph.D. course.
  • Selection of the candidate is done on the basis of common entrance test and merit of the qualifying examination.

University of Horticultural Sciences B.Sc Admission 2024

University of Horticultural Science, Bagalkot offers two-year full-time B.Sc course in 9 specializations. Candidates who have passed 10+2/ HSC or its equivalent examination with Science stream from a recognized board are considered eligible for admission to BSc course.

Selection of the candidates is done on the basis of their marks secured in KCET conducted by Karnataka Examination Authority (KEA) in the month of May under the Agriculturist Quota.

Key points:

  • KEA conducts counselling for the shortlisted candidates and admission to BSc (Horticulture) is given through the KEA counselling.
  • Under the Agriculturist Quota, 25% of qualifying examination marks (PCMB) and 50% marks of the entrance test is considered while preparing the merit list for admission to BSc course by KEA.
  • Agriculturist Quota is applicable for only Farm Universities.

University of Horticultural Sciences, M.Sc Admission 2024

The University of Horticulture offers two-year full-time M.Sc (Horticulture) in 9 specializations with 17 supporting courses.

Applicants who have a Bachelor’s Degree in Horticulture/ Agriculture/ Agri-Horti or its equivalent discipline with minimum 2.50/4.00 or 6.50/10.00 CGPA/OGPA or its equivalent from any recognized university are eligible for admission to MSc course.

Selection of the candidates is done on the basis of merit of qualifying examination and common entrance test (CET) conducted across the Farm Universities of Karnataka.

Important points:

  • 25% of the seats are reserved under the ICAR quota for the candidates of other states. These seats are filled through All India Entrance Examination by ICAR.
  • Applicants who qualify the entrance test have to attend the counselling session at the mentioned place and date.
  • During the admission, 50% preference is given to the marks obtained by the candidate in the qualifying examination and 50% preference is given to their performance in the entrance test.
  • Applicants from other universities shall produce the migration certificate within two months from the date of admission.
  • Admission to the NRI/ Foreign National is given through ICAR/ GOI nomination under the ICAR quota.

University of Horticultural Sciences, Ph.D. Admission 2024

The University of Horticultural Science offers full-time Ph.D. program in 9 specializations.

Applicants who have completed Master’s degree in Horticulture or its equivalent specialization with the subject in which they want to complete perform their research from any recognized Horticulture/ Agriculture/ Agri-Horti/ Farm University with minimum 2.75/4.00 or 6.50/10.00 CGPA/ OGPA are eligible for admission to the Ph.D course.

Admission to the candidates is done on the basis of their performance in the entrance examination and their merit in the qualifying examination.

Key points:

  • Candidates are required to secure minimum 50 marks to qualify the entrance test.
  • 50% weightage is provided as per the marks secured in the qualifying examination and 45% weightage is for the score obtained in the entrance test.
  • Qualified candidates are called to attend the counselling session.
  • 25% of the seats are reserved for the candidates of the other state under the ICAR quota and is filled through ICAR All India Entrance Examination.
  • 5% weightage is given for qualifying ICAR or CSIR Fellowship Examination or for Sports/ Games/ NSS/ NCC/ Fine Arts/ Literary/ Cultural Activities or 4% weightage is for OGPA marks.

University of Horticultural Sciences Reservation 2023

  • Students of Karnataka are given reservation as per the State Government Order.
  • 25% of seats are reserved under the ICAR quota and filled through All India Entrance Test.
  • One seat is reserved for Kashmiri Migrants either for MSc or Ph.D. course.

Note:The isUniversity of Horticultural Science provides General Scholarship to the students of Graduation and UHS Merit Scholarship to the students of Post-Graduation.
